Francis 'Frank' Thorpe
Francis John "Frank" Thorpe, 70, of Forrest Street in Petrolia died Saturday at the Chicora Medical Center after a long illness.
Born in Englewood, N.J., Aug. 2, 1935, he was a son of Francis N. and Anna Thompson Thorpe.
He was a member of St. Michael Roman Catholic Church in Palisades Park, N.J.
Mr. Thorpe was a graduate of Leonia High School in Palisades Park and then he attended St. Mary's College in New York, N.Y., where he studied accounting.
He served with the Marine Corps for two years and was deputy chief of police in Palisades Park for 34 years. He was a member of the volunteer fire department in Palisades Park.
Surviving are his wife, Marlene M. Yonushewski Thorpe, whom he married Nov. 5, 1983, in Palisades Park; a sister, Rosalie Craddock and her husband, Phillip, of Englewood; a sister-in-law, Marsha Yonushewski Montgomery and her husband, John, of Butler; and two dogs, Lady and Mimi. A number of nieces and nephews also survive.
He also was preceded in death by a sister, Anna Blako; a nephew, Raymond Blako; and a niece, Phyllis Craddock.
